FRUIT LOGISTICA
FRUIT LOGISTICA is the leading international meeting place of the fresh produce trade. Major retailers, importers, and wholesalers attend this 3-day event, making it the most important contact center for developing business relationships and increasing exposure in overseas markets.
FRUIT LOGISTICA 2010 attracted more than 54,000 trade visitors from 125 countries to meet with 2,314 exhibitors from 71 countries, who presented an overview of the market, offering ample opportunities for important business contacts. The majority of trade visitors came from the European Union and other
European countries, as well as countries in the Middle East. Approximately 88.9% of the trade visitors were involved in the purchasing and procurement decisionmaking process within their company.
The top current European markets for Canadian exports of fresh fruits and vegetables are Germany, Italy, Belgium, Netherlands, France, and the United Kingdom. At FRUIT LOGISTICA, Canada exhibitors can reach buyers from most major markets around the globe and the show offers good market opportunities for practically all fresh and ready-to eat packaged fruits, vegetables, dried fruits, and nuts.
FINANCIAL SUPPORT PROGRAM
Your company may be eligible to take advantage of a financial support program that helps offset the cost of exhibiting at international trade shows. By exhibiting in the Canada Pavilion, eligible companies can receive reimbursement for up to 50 percent of exhibition-related expenses, including exhibiting fees, international travel costs, set-up rental, and freight.
